PRT2527 — Investigational Agent
Other · Phase 1 · Prelude Therapeutics
Mechanism of Action
Highly selective ATP-competitive inhibitor of cyclin-dependent kinase 9 (CDK9). CDK9 drives RNA polymerase II C-terminal domain phosphorylation and transcriptional elongation of short-lived oncoproteins (notably MCL1 and MYC). Selective CDK9 inhibition depletes these survival proteins, inducing apoptosis in transcriptionally addicted hematologic malignancies while sparing off-target CDK activity.
Investigational Indications
- Relapsed/refractory aggressive B-cell non-Hodgkin lymphoma
- Mantle cell lymphoma
- Richter transformation
- Chronic lymphocytic leukemia/SLL
- T-cell lymphoma
